About the role
Lung Foundation Australia is seeking a passionate and experienced Consumer Information and Engagement Manager to lead our consumer-facing information and support services, including the Information Support Centre, Peer Support Program, and consumer engagement activities.
Reporting to the General Manager, Consumer Programs & Partnerships, this pivotal role ensures that people impacted by lung disease or lung cancer have timely access to trusted information, support networks, and meaningful opportunities to engage with Lung Foundation Australia's work. You will guide service innovation, enhance consumer experience, and ensure that the voice of lived experience is embedded across the organisation's advocacy, research, programs and communications.
You will be responsible for managing a high-performing team across diverse programs and ensuring high-quality, measurable service outcomes for people living with or at risk of lung disease or lung cancer.
Key responsibilities include:
- Information Support Centre – Lead the day-to-day operation of the national Information Centre, overseeing responses to enquiries via phone, chatbot, email, and web forms. Ensure appropriate service navigation and referral pathways are in place and maintained.
- Peer Support Program – Oversee the national Peer Support Program including face-to-face groups, online sessions, and telephone-based mentoring. Support volunteers and ensure consistent, safe and impactful program delivery.
- Consumer Engagement – Manage Lung Foundation Australia's Consumer Advisory Committees and engagement strategy, enabling people with lived experience to contribute meaningfully to the organisation's advocacy, research, communications and program design.
